Does the amount of liquid displaced by an object depend on the object's mass?

No, the amount of liquid displaced by an object depends on the volume of the object, not its mass. This is known as Archimedes' principle, which states that the buoyant force on an object is equal to the weight of the fluid displaced by the object.

Is The buoyant force on an object depends on the volume of the object that is underwater?

Yes, the buoyant force on an object is equal to the weight of the fluid displaced by the object. This depends on the volume of the object that is submerged in the fluid, as it determines the amount of fluid displaced.


How do you calculate the volume of a irergular object?

Use a measured water cylinder, drop in the object, the amount of water displaced represents the volume of the object
